当用户在我的Discord机器人上触发错误时,我可以通过以下方式向他们回复消息:
- 错误提示消息:首先,我会向用户发送一条错误提示消息,告知他们发生了错误,并提供简要的错误描述。这可以帮助用户了解问题所在,并提供一些初步的解决方案或建议。
- 错误码和解决方案:如果错误是可以归类的,并且存在已知的解决方案,我会在错误提示消息中提供相应的错误码和解决方案。这样用户可以根据错误码快速定位问题,并按照提供的解决方案进行修复。
- 详细错误报告:如果错误比较复杂或无法直接解决,我会向用户提供一个详细的错误报告。该报告将包含错误的具体信息,如错误堆栈跟踪、错误发生的上下文等。这样用户可以将错误报告提交给开发团队或技术支持,以便更好地分析和解决问题。
- 反馈渠道:除了错误回复消息,我还会提供一个反馈渠道,让用户可以向我反馈问题或提出建议。这可以帮助我改进机器人的功能和用户体验,并及时解决用户遇到的问题。
在回复消息的过程中,我可以利用云计算的相关技术和服务来提高机器人的性能和可靠性,例如:
- 云原生技术:使用云原生技术可以将机器人的应用程序容器化,并利用容器编排工具进行自动化部署和管理。这样可以提高机器人的可伸缩性和弹性,确保在高负载情况下仍能提供稳定的服务。
- 服务器运维:通过使用云服务提供商的服务器运维服务,如腾讯云的云服务器CVM,可以确保机器人的服务器始终处于良好的状态。这包括服务器的监控、自动扩展、备份和恢复等功能,以提供高可用性和可靠性。
- 数据库和存储:使用云数据库服务,如腾讯云的云数据库MySQL,可以存储和管理机器人的用户数据和配置信息。同时,云存储服务,如腾讯云的对象存储COS,可以用于存储机器人的静态文件和多媒体资源。
- 网络安全:云计算服务提供商通常提供网络安全服务,如腾讯云的云安全中心,可以帮助保护机器人的网络通信和数据传输安全。这包括防火墙、DDoS防护、数据加密等功能,以确保用户信息和机器人的安全性。
总结起来,当用户在我的Discord机器人上触发错误时,我会通过错误提示消息、错误码和解决方案、详细错误报告以及反馈渠道向他们回复消息。同时,我会利用云计算的相关技术和服务来提高机器人的性能、可靠性和安全性。